art words

Here is a running list of art terms we are learning about in room 18.

 artlex is a great resource for art vocabulary.

K
line- The path of a moving point. Lines can make shapes. Lines can make patterns.
pattern- The repetition of an element or elements in a regular way in art or nature.
natural shapes- Shapes that come from nature- plants, animals, etc.
collage- an art project made with glued paper that is cut or torn into shapes
above & below- describes location in relation to other objects or shapes
overlap- when a shape covers part of another one

3rd
foreground, middleground, and background- Used to describe the front, middle, and back of a landscape or cityscape.
3d space- A sense of depth in a work of art. It can be done through overlapping, size and detail change.
symmetry- Created when one side of a shape or an object matches the other if folded in half.
natural shapes- Shapes that come from nature- plants, animals, etc.
implied volume- when a shape looks 3d on paper due to the use of light and dark/ tints and shades
3d shape- a shape that looks more round and real than a flat shape
tint- color plus white, used to make a color lighter and to add to implied volume
shade- color plus black, used to make a color lighter and to add implied volume
proportion- describes the relative size and scale of parts in a whole. 
fraction- represents equal parts of a whole. May be used to describe proportions in art. 

4th
contrast- Created when opposites are used in art. It makes parts of an artwork stand out. ways of creating contrast are using light v. dark colors, using opposite colors, using thick v. thin lines
symmetry- Created when one side of a shape or an object matches the other if folded in half.
proportion- the relationship of a part to the whole. Normal proportion is when the parts look they are a good fit within the whole.
positive shapes- the actual things in an artwork
negative shapes- the gaps, openings, or empty spaces in an artwork. A balance between positive & negative shapes are crucial to a good composition.

tint- color plus white, used to make a color lighter and to add to implied volume
shade- color plus black, used to make a color lighter and to add implied volume


5th
unity- When things look like they belong together. This can be done by using similar lines, shapes, values, and colors.
variety- When an artist changes things(lines, shapes, values, colors) up to add interest to an artwork. contour line- Lines that outline shapes.
movment- May be created by using repeated lines to show where something has traveled from.
perspective- 3d shapes can be made with lines when sides of shapes are made with diagonal lines. If the diagonals all converge or head to one point in space it is an example of linear perspective.

tint- color plus white, used to make a color lighter and to add to implied volume
shade- color plus black, used to make a color lighter and to add implied volume
